Miraquila (eagle)

Reptilia - Accipitriformes - Accipitridae

Taxonomy
Miraquila was named by Campbell (1979). Its type is Miraquila terrestris.

It was assigned to Buteoninae by Campbell (1979).

Species
M. terrestris (type species)
